Output 567c325c26123d5a8c687e077440aeb55d1856e2b38db9cbe587ef11155ea2eb:36

value
32420777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f034ffc6812494ca7ee79b6ce649b8f6e7aae8a9 OP_EQUAL
address
MVoFtuutbhvvKuGDGAtR34jGgbbqzic3wG
transaction
567c325c26123d5a8c687e077440aeb55d1856e2b38db9cbe587ef11155ea2eb
spent
true